Rotary piston vacuum pumps are a type of mechanical vacuum pump that are used in many industrial applications where a high vacuum is needed. They are popular because they are strong, dependable and can attain low pressures. By understanding their design, operational principles and application areas, it becomes clear why they are the preferred choice in many industries.

Design and Operational Principles:

  1. Basic Structure: Usually, a rotary piston vacuum pump is made up of a cylindrical casing enclosing a rotor and the sliding piston. This casing contains the eccentrically mounted rotor and the sliding piston connected to it by means of a slider.
  2. Working Mechanism: The piston moves up and down in its chamber as the rotor rotates, creating greater volume on one side and smaller volume on another side. Consequently, air or gas comes into the pump through an intake valve where they is trapped in this large-volume area. As this process continues, the compressed gas is discharged through an exhaust valve.
  3. Oil Sealing: Most of rotary piston vacuum pumps utilize oil for sealing purposes and lubrication. It reduces leakages hence helping in creation of good seals that will ensure that there are no vacuums as well as improve the overall performance of the vacuum system. In addition, it helps to lubricate moving parts thereby minimizing frictional losses during operations.
  4. Two-Stage Design: Other rotary piston vacuum pumps have two levels for better low pressure. The first stage compresses and expels gas while the second stage does it again.

Typical Applications:

  1. Industrial Manufacturing: In various manufacturing processes like vacuum forming, vacuum drying and vacuum impregnation, rotary piston vacuum pumps are used.
  2. Chemical and Pharmaceutical Industries: In distillation, drying and degassing operations with high requirements of vacuum for eliminating solvents or other volatile substances these are used.
  3. Electronics and Semiconductors: These pumps are deployed in vacuum deposition and sputtering stages during the production of electronic components and semiconductors.
  4. Packaging Industry: For air removal from packages thus extending shelf life of foodstuff, rotary piston vacuum pumps are employed on a number of vacuum packaging machines.
  5. Research and Laboratory Applications: Freeze-drying, mass spectrometry, and vacuum ovens in scientific research constitute example uses.

Why are gear pumps only used to pump oil?

Gear pumps are not strictly limited to pumping oil, although they are commonly used for this purpose. The design of gear pumps makes them particularly well-suited for handling viscous fluids like oils and lubricants. They offer high levels of efficiency and are capable of maintaining a constant flow at a wide range of viscosities and pressures. Additionally, gear pumps are able to handle the shear-sensitive nature of many oils without causing degradation. However, they are not typically used for very abrasive or corrosive fluids, or for those with high particulate matter, as these conditions can wear out the pump quickly. The versatility of gear pumps extends to other industries, where they may be used for chemicals, food processing, and more.

how are vane pumps used as medical devices examples

Vane pumps in medical devices serve various critical functions, often related to fluid control and delivery. For instance, they are used in dialysis machines to control the flow of dialysate and blood. They can also be found in surgical suction equipment to remove fluids during procedures. In respiratory devices like ventilators, vane pumps help in the precise delivery of air or oxygen. They are chosen for their ability to provide smooth, pulse-free flow, and for their reliability and precision, which are crucial in medical settings. Their quiet operation is another benefit, adding to patient comfort.

What type of pump is used for highly viscous fluid and Why?

For handling highly viscous fluids, positive displacement pumps like gear pumps and screw pumps are commonly used. Unlike centrifugal pumps, which can lose efficiency with thicker fluids, positive displacement pumps move liquid in discrete, enclosed volumes, maintaining a consistent flow rate regardless of viscosity. Gear pumps, with their interlocking gears, and screw pumps, with their helical rotors, are specifically designed to handle the resistance associated with thick fluids like oils, syrups, and sludges. These pumps are particularly effective in industries like food processing, petrochemical, and waste management, where handling viscous fluids efficiently and reliably is a key requirement.

How Do I Know If My Hydraulic Pump Is Bad On My Tractor?

Determining if the hydraulic pump on your tractor is bad involves observing several symptoms and potentially conducting some tests. Signs of a failing hydraulic pump include decreased hydraulic power, slow or jerky implement movements, unusual noises like whining or grinding, and hydraulic fluid leaks. Performance issues may be intermittent at first, becoming more consistent as the pump deteriorates. You may also notice overheating of the hydraulic fluid. Diagnostic tests using flow and pressure gauges can confirm a bad pump, but these should be carried out by a qualified technician to ensure safety and accuracy.
